Transaction 862d8fbee26e40366d233bdd4fc7881d58048e39fa699e4cb2f2a2712ffa80c8
1 Input
2 Outputs
- 862d8fbee26e40366d233bdd4fc7881d58048e39fa699e4cb2f2a2712ffa80c8:0
- 862d8fbee26e40366d233bdd4fc7881d58048e39fa699e4cb2f2a2712ffa80c8:1
value 79698
address 3NpM8wEGNHQBFVnqFanYV6vvSTmivNbevm
value 298298
address 14da5tm5tRMt7Xc6nBEuYpJrG7HzCpvQMz